Iperf windows to linux

Переход от Iperf в Windows к Iperf в Linux — секреты эффективного измерения производительности сети

Одним из наиболее эффективных инструментов для измерения и оптимизации производительности сети является Iperf. Это кросс-платформенное приложение, которое позволяет администраторам сети оценить пропускную способность и задержку соединения между двумя хостами в локальной сети.

Если вы являетесь администратором сети или просто интересуетесь сетевыми технологиями, то вы, вероятно, слышали о Iperf и его возможностях в Windows и Linux. В этой статье мы рассмотрим, как установить и использовать Iperf в обеих операционных системах, а также обсудим некоторые советы и рекомендации по оптимизации производительности сети.

Одна из причин, по которой Iperf так популярен в сетевой индустрии, заключается в его простоте использования и мощных возможностях. Он может быть использован для проверки различных аспектов сетевого соединения, таких как пропускная способность, задержка, потери пакетов и другие метрики. Благодаря своей кросс-платформенной природе, Iperf позволяет сравнивать производительность сети между различными операционными системами, включая Windows и Linux.

Для установки Iperf на Windows и Linux есть несколько способов. На Windows вы можете скачать исполняемый файл с официального сайта Iperf и установить его на свой компьютер. Для Linux, в большинстве дистрибутивов, Iperf доступен в репозитории пакетов и может быть установлен с помощью менеджера пакетов, такого как apt или yum.

После установки Iperf, вы сможете использовать его для измерения пропускной способности между двумя хостами в сети. Просто запустите Iperf на одном хосте в режиме сервера, а на другом хосте — в режиме клиента. Затем Iperf сгенерирует сетевой трафик между хостами и покажет результаты, включая пропускную способность и задержку соединения.

Оптимизация производительности сети играет важную роль для обеспечения эффективной работы сетевой инфраструктуры. Благодаря использованию Iperf в Windows и Linux, администраторы сети могут идентифицировать узкие места и проблемы, а также принимать меры по их устранению. Будучи мощным инструментом для анализа и оптимизации сети, Iperf помогает создать более стабильные и быстрые соединения, повышающие продуктивность и качество сетевого взаимодействия.

Заключение

Iperf предоставляет простой и эффективный способ измерить и оптимизировать производительность сети в Windows и Linux. Благодаря его возможностям, администраторы сети могут установить идентифицировать проблемы и узкие места в сетевой инфраструктуре, что позволяет им предпринять соответствующие действия для устранения проблем и повышения производительности сети.

Читайте также:  Windows server 2022 отличия от 2019

Независимо от того, используете ли вы Iperf для анализа локальной сети или оптимизации соединения между различными местоположениями, он является незаменимым инструментом для администраторов сети и всех, кто интересуется сетевыми технологиями.

Iperf: инструмент для тестирования сетевых соединений

Одной из особенностей Iperf является его клиент-серверная архитектура. Это означает, что для проведения тестов необходимо запустить Iperf сервер на одной стороне соединения, а затем запустить Iperf клиент на другой стороне. Клиент отправляет тестовые пакеты на сервер, который их принимает и анализирует. Таким образом, Iperf позволяет измерять и оценивать производительность сетевого соединения в реальном времени.

Iperf поддерживает различные параметры, которые можно настроить для тестирования. Например, вы можете указать размер пакета данных, интервал между отправкой пакетов, использовать TCP или UDP протоколы и т.д. Благодаря этим параметрам Iperf позволяет создавать тесты, которые максимально приближены к реальным условиям использования сети и позволяют выявить ее возможные проблемы или узкие места.

  • Преимущества использования Iperf в тестировании сетевых соединений:
  • Бесплатно и с открытым исходным кодом.
  • Детальные и точные результаты тестирования.
  • Гибкая настройка тестовых параметров.
  • Поддержка TCP и UDP протоколов.
  • Возможность тестирования как в локальной сети, так и в сетях WAN.

Особенности использования Iperf в операционных системах Windows и Linux

1. Установка и настройка.

Установка Iperf на операционных системах Windows и Linux может быть разной. В Windows требуется загрузить исполняемый файл и запустить его установку. В Linux, в зависимости от дистрибутива, установку можно выполнить с помощью пакетного менеджера или собрав исходники из исходного кода.

После установки, нужно настроить программу. В Windows, Iperf предоставляет графический интерфейс, который позволяет легко установить параметры соединения. В Linux, Iperf используется через командную строку, что может потребовать небольшого знакомства с основами командного интерфейса.

2. Функциональность.

Iperf обладает богатым набором функций, доступных на обеих платформах. Однако, в Windows версии Iperf не поддерживается некоторые продвинутые опции и возможности, которые доступны в Linux версии. Например, возможность настроить оконный размер считывания или отправки данных отсутствует в Windows версии, но присутствует в Linux.

Также, определенные параметры командной строки в Linux версии Iperf могут быть отличными, что требует большей привычки и опыта в работе с командной строкой.

Читайте также:  After starting windows black screen

3. Производительность.

Важным фактором при использовании Iperf является производительность программы. В некоторых случаях, Iperf может показывать разные результаты в Windows и Linux системах. Это может быть связано с разными алгоритмами обработки сетевых пакетов и настройками операционных систем.

Также, стоит учитывать, что производительность Iperf может быть ограничена оборудованием и сетевой инфраструктурой, с которыми программа работает. Например, использование устаревших сетевых карт или перегруженных сетей может искажать результаты измерений.

В итоге, использование Iperf в операционных системах Windows и Linux имеет свои особенности. Важно учитывать различия в установке и настройке программы, доступные функциональности, а также возможные различия в показателях производительности. При использовании Iperf для измерения пропускной способности сети, рекомендуется знать и учитывать эти особенности для получения точных результатов.

Установка и настройка Iperf в операционной системе Windows

Для тестирования пропускной способности сети и определения скорости передачи данных между двумя удаленными узлами можно использовать утилиту Iperf. Она позволяет проводить измерения в режиме клиента-сервера, что позволяет получить достоверные результаты.

Установка и настройка Iperf в операционной системе Windows достаточно проста. Вначале необходимо скачать исполняемый файл Iperf для Windows с официального сайта разработчика. После этого следует запустить установочный файл и следовать инструкциям мастера установки.

После успешной установки Iperf на компьютере с Windows, необходимо настроить параметры работы утилиты. Iperf предлагает ряд опций командной строки, которые позволяют настроить самые важные параметры тестирования.

  • Для запуска в режиме сервера следует использовать команду «iperf -s». Это позволит запустить сервер и ожидать подключений клиентов.
  • Для запуска в режиме клиента следует использовать команду «iperf -c [IP-адрес сервера]». Вместо «[IP-адрес сервера]» следует указать реальный IP-адрес удаленного сервера, к которому вы хотите подключиться.
  • С помощью опции «-p» можно указать порт, на котором будет работать сервер. По умолчанию используется порт 5201.
  • Опция «-i» позволяет задать интервал между отчетами о пропускной способности. По умолчанию интервал составляет 1 секунду.

После настройки параметров работы Iperf можно запустить тестирование. Приложение проанализирует пропускную способность сети и выведет результаты в консоль. При этом будет отображена скорость передачи данных в битах в секунду (bps), байтах в секунду (Bps), килобитах в секунду (Kbps) и мегабитах в секунду (Mbps).

В завершение стоит отметить, что настройка и использование Iperf не требуют специальных навыков или знаний. Утилита проста в использовании и может быть полезной инструментом для сетевых инженеров, администраторов и всех, кто нуждается в проведении тестов пропускной способности сети.

Читайте также:  What is device drivers in windows

Установка и настройка Iperf в операционной системе Linux

Перед началом использования Iperf необходимо установить этот инструмент на вашем сервере Linux. Установка Iperf достаточно проста, и вам понадобятся административные привилегии для выполнения следующих шагов.

1. Откройте терминал на вашем сервере Linux.

2. Убедитесь, что ваш сервер имеет подключение к Интернету.

3. Выполните следующую команду в терминале, чтобы установить Iperf:

sudo apt-get install iperf

После выполнения этой команды терминал начнет загрузку и установку пакета Iperf с официальных репозиториев Linux.

После завершения установки вы можете начать настраивать Iperf для использования.

Настройка Iperf включает в себя определение режима работы сервера и клиента, а также указание порта и других параметров для тестирования.

Чтобы использовать Iperf как сервер, выполните следующую команду:

iperf -s

Эта команда запускает Iperf в режиме сервера, который будет ожидать подключений от клиентов для тестирования пропускной способности. Вы можете использовать другие опции и флаги с этой командой для настройки Iperf под свои потребности.

Чтобы использовать Iperf как клиент, выполните следующую команду:

iperf -c

Здесь — это IP-адрес сервера, на котором запущен Iperf в режиме сервера. После выполнения этой команды Iperf начнет отправлять тестовый трафик на сервер для измерения пропускной способности.

Установка и настройка Iperf в операционной системе Linux — это легкий способ проверить пропускную способность вашей сети и узнать, насколько эффективно она работает. Следуя приведенным выше шагам, вы сможете начать использовать Iperf с минимальным количеством усилий и внедрить его в ваш процесс тестирования сети.

Заключение

Мы узнали, что Iperf позволяет легко настраивать клиент-серверные сессии и проводить тестирование как на локальной, так и на удаленной машине. Благодаря своей простоте использования, Iperf становится незаменимым инструментом для системных администраторов и сетевых инженеров.

Кроме того, мы обсудили основные настройки Iperf, такие как установка порта, таймауты, протоколы и тестовые параметры. Эти настройки позволяют управлять процессом тестирования и получать максимально точные результаты.

Также мы рассмотрели некоторые особенности тестирования соединений между Windows и Linux. Различия в операционных системах и сетевых настройках могут влиять на результаты тестирования. Поэтому важно учитывать такие факторы при анализе полученных данных.

В целом, использование Iperf для тестирования соединений между Windows и Linux позволяет оценить производительность сети, выявить проблемы с соединением и оптимизировать настройки сетевых компонентов. Этот инструмент является незаменимым помощником для любого специалиста, работающего с сетями и их настройками.

Оцените статью